Output 49068ce516d04a33d0ead0ac080f38756fe6043191849a307e1f17376c81ac9c:3

value
174498
script pubkey
OP_HASH160 OP_PUSHBYTES_20 26b3d95ff5ebd9f818469525cf4505453cdd2188 OP_EQUAL
address
35Df3yAtZnqvkDqS3niSoacrVgBFDLVLmA
transaction
49068ce516d04a33d0ead0ac080f38756fe6043191849a307e1f17376c81ac9c
confirmations
254330
spent
true